Contrast sensitivity and reading through multifocal intraocular lenses.

Summary
Multifocal intraocular lenses (IOLs) offer extended depth of focus for cataract patients. However, they reduce contrast sensitivity, impacting reading speed with low-contrast text and small letters.

Background:
- Multifocal intraocular lenses (IOLs) aim to improve vision after cataract surgery by increasing the depth of focus.
- Optical principles suggest that multifocal IOLs may compromise retinal image contrast, potentially affecting visual performance.
- Evaluating visual performance is crucial to understand the trade-offs associated with multifocal IOLs.
Purpose of the Study:
- To evaluate the visual performance of patients with multifocal IOLs.
- To compare contrast sensitivity functions and reading speed between multifocal IOL, monofocal IOL, and normal control groups.
- To determine the impact of multifocal IOLs on depth of focus and visual acuity.
Main Methods:
- Contrast sensitivity functions (CSFs) were measured in age-matched groups.
- Reading speed was assessed under various contrast and letter size conditions.
- Participants included patients with multifocal IOLs, monofocal IOLs, and two normal control groups.
Main Results:
- Multifocal IOLs provided a substantial depth of focus, with no significant difference in CSFs across a 2.5-diopter range.
- Normal and monofocal IOL groups exhibited nearly identical CSFs, approximately double the contrast sensitivity of the multifocal IOL group.
- Deficits in reading speed for multifocal IOL patients were observed only with low-contrast text (<30%) and small letters (0.2 and 1.0 degrees).
Conclusions:
- Multifocal IOLs offer a significant depth of focus beneficial for cataract patients.
- A reduction in contrast sensitivity is associated with multifocal IOLs compared to monofocal IOLs and normal vision.
- Visual performance, particularly reading speed, may be compromised in multifocal IOL patients under specific low-contrast and small-letter conditions.
